Faskally Caravan Park is a quiet family run Park situated amidst some of Scotlands most spectacular scenery in the heart of Highland Perthshire close to the picturesque town of Pitlochry , yet we are remarkably accessible - as the A9 brings us within 90 minutes drive of Aberdeen, Perth, Stirling, Edinburgh, Glasgow, Dundee and Inverness.
The park has been run by the Hay family since it first opened in 1954 and is noted for its relaxed and friendly atmosphere.
